Sonny Baker is the most interesting name in the England 15-man squad for the 1st Test at Lord's. The Lancashire seamer has not played a Test, has not played an ODI, and his white-ball international footprint is small. What he has done is bowl genuinely fast in the County Championship for two seasons while keeping his economy under three an over โ a combination that does not normally arrive in a single bowler. Marcus North picked him because the data is unusual, not because he is part of a planned pathway.
The Domestic Numbers โ Strike Rate and Economy
Baker took 47 first-class wickets at 22.1 in 2025 with a strike rate of 46.2 balls per wicket. His 2026 season, five games in, has him at 19 wickets at 19.4 with two five-fors. The economy line โ 2.86 runs per over across the two seasons โ is the unusual part. Genuinely quick bowlers in the County Championship typically leak runs while attacking the stumps; Baker concedes at the rate of a stock seamer while bowling 88 to 92 mph. That combination is what got him to the meeting room.
Lions Tour Numbers โ Sri Lanka and West Indies
The 2025 Lions tour of Sri Lanka was a difficult assignment for English seamers. Baker took 11 wickets at 24 across the two unofficial Tests, with a spell of 4 for 38 in the second innings at Galle that included two right-arm reverse-swing dismissals against Pathum Nissanka and Kusal Mendis. The 2024 West Indies Lions tour had given him 8 wickets in two matches at 18, mostly with the new ball. The international-quality returns are slim by sample size but consistent in pattern.
Technical Read โ Length and Seam Position
Baker bowls a fuller length than most contemporary English quicks โ his average release point produces a delivery that lands 6.4 metres from the stumps, slightly fuller than the modern hard-length default of 7 metres. His seam position is upright more often than scrambled, which is why his swing numbers are better than most 90 mph bowlers. The bouncer is a held-back option rather than a primary weapon, which suits the Lord's slope and the new-ball plan against NZ openers Conway and Nicholls.
Pecking Order โ Where Baker Fits
The seam attack reads Atkinson, Tongue, Robinson, Fisher, Baker. Atkinson is the lock-in lead, Tongue the second new-ball option if fit, and Robinson the experienced workhorse pick. Baker and Fisher fight for the fourth seamer slot, which may not even be filled at Lord's if England picks two spinners (Bashir and Rehan Ahmed) on a flat surface. Baker's likely path to a debut is via injury to Atkinson or Tongue rather than a straight fifth-bowler call.
The Atkinson Parallel
Baker's call-up arc looks closer to Atkinson's than to any of the recent uncapped seamers'. Atkinson came in with a similar "quick but disciplined" profile and converted immediately on debut. The differences are: Atkinson had a clearer county-to-Test bridge through one-day cricket; Baker does not. That gap can be closed by a single Lions performance this winter or an early-summer injury. Either way, the trajectory is clear.
What to Watch in May and June
Even if Baker does not play at Lord's, the call-up tells you he is one game away. Watch his pre-Test Lancashire fixture for two things: whether he keeps his hard-length discipline against tail-end batters (he has historically tried too many full balls against numbers 9, 10, 11), and whether his bouncer comes out at the same pace as the back-of-a-length ball. Both are edge issues that mark whether a 90 mph county quick converts to a Test seamer.

Bottom Line
Sonny Baker is the squad's long-term play. He may not play at Lord's, but the call-up locks him into the senior set-up for the rest of the summer and gives him the dressing-room exposure he needs before the Pakistan tour or the India winter. North's philosophy โ pick the form, mine the Lions โ is most clearly visible in this name.
